Description:
Two surgeons
Guidelines/Instructions:
Refer to the Medicare Physician Fee Schedule database (MPFSDB) to determine if CPT modifier 62 is applicable to a particular surgical CPT code.
The following documentation is required with the claim for procedures with Co-Surg Indicator 1 only:
- For electronic claims, submit an operative report via the fax attachment process. Railroad Medicare does not have a fax process.
- For paper claims, submit the operative report as an attachment to the CMS-1500 claim form

- Refer to the column heading 'Co Surg'
- Indicator 0: Cosurgeons are not permitted for this procedure
- Indicator 1: Cosurgeons could be paid; supporting documentation is required with the claim to establish the medical necessity of two surgeons for the procedure
- Indicator 2: Cosurgeons permitted; no documentation required if the surgeons are of two different specialties
- Indicator 9: Concept does not apply. This indicator often appears in the Co Surg column for non-surgical procedures.
